A group of researchers and teachers from the National University of “Kyiv-Mohyla Academy” in Ukraine visited IIIEE to discuss and exchange academic insights.

Yesterday, four academic colleagues from Ukraine visited the International Institute for Industrial Environmental Economics (IIIEE) to share knowledge and foster research and educational collaborations. Our guests came from the Department of Environmental Sciences at the National University of Kyiv-Mohyla Academy, Kyiv, Ukraine.

In the course of the meeting knowledge on different topics was exchanged.  Dr. Viktor Karamushka, the head of the Environmental Studies Department, gave a presentation on the Environmental impacts of the war in Ukraine. His colleagues shared their knowledge on biodiversity and environmental impact assessment.

To present IIIEE, Dr. Yuliya Voytenko Palgan gave an overview of the research areas and projects at the institute and talked about the education. As our Ukrainian colleagues were interested in the educational process and opportunities for collaboration,  Dr. Bernadett Kiss explained Commissioned Education at Lund University on the example of the capacity building courses for professionals.

The meeting ended with joined lunch and promising points for future collaborations. Collaborations like these are essential for advancing scientific understanding and promoting cross-cultural exchange.
